  14. Adam Tarsa CIAO Classic MVP Tarsa was awarded the Outstanding Defensive Player of the CIAO Classic by stopping 15 shots in the Trailblazer’s two matches, nine stops in an 1-0 loss to Union, and then adding another 6 saves in a 1-1 draw versus SUNY Potsdam.

  15. Men’s Golf The MCLA Golf team enjoyed their best fall season under head coach Dave Bond. MCLA was victorious in the Trailblazer and Westfield State invitational’s, while team members had great individual success.

  16. Shane Ortega Ortega earned two consecutive medalist honors early in the season, firing a one over par 71 in the SUNY Cobleskill Fall Classic and a one under par 70 a week later at MCLA’s own Trailblazer Invitational. Ortega also led the Trailblazers in their win over rival Westfield, shooting a 79.

  17. Jess Tietgens MASCAC Player of the Year Tietgens continued to rewrite the MCLA record books this fall as she was named the MASCAC player of the year. Tietgens has amassed a whopping 85 goals in setting the scoring record at MCLA.

  18. Women’s Soccer The Trailblazers continued their recent trend of success, as they claimed the regular season MASCAC championship. It was the fourth consecutive winning season for MCLA. The Trailblazers were awarded a fifth seed in the ECAC New England Championships yesterday and will play fourth seeded St. Joseph (CT) tomorrow

  19. Men’s Soccer Under head coach Adam Hildabrand, MCLA had back to back winning seasons. The Trailblazers finished fifth in the highly competitive MASCAC. MCLA will graduate three seniors in Adam Tarsa, Mitch Maselli, and Israel Diaz.

  20. Volleyball The MCLA Volleyball team, under head coach Amanda Beckwith, qualified for the MASCAC playoffs for the first time in her tenure. MCLA finished the season with a record of 14-12. The Trailblazers will say goodbye to four seniors in Amanda Lane, Christina Kidd, Amanda Borsotti, and Tasha Berroa

  21. Tennis The Athletics department hired Mia Fabrizio in August to lead the Tennis program. Fabrizio’s team does not have a senior on the roster as they look to continue to improve under her direction.

  22. Women’s Cross Country The Women’s Cross country squad is wrapping up their schedule this weekend in the New England Championships. MCLA has received solid performances from Xhirley Gonzalez and Caitlin Culver.

  23. Men’s Cross Country The Men’s Cross country squad is wrapping up their schedule this weekend in the New England Championships. MCLA has been paced by Nick Raby and Anthony Cancilla this season.
